Retroid Pocket 2S vs Retroid Pocket 4 Pro
The Retroid Pocket 2S (~$120) and Retroid Pocket 4 Pro (~$199) go head-to-head in this Android handheld comparison. Retroid Pocket 4 Pro averages higher across our benchmarks, while Retroid Pocket 2S wins on price.
Key Differences
What sets these handhelds apart
- •Retroid Pocket 2S costs $80 less (~$199 vs ~$120) — roughly 40% cheaper than the Retroid Pocket 4 Pro.
- •Processor: Retroid Pocket 2S runs a Unisoc T610 vs MediaTek Dimensity 1100 (Mali-G77 MC9) in the Retroid Pocket 4 Pro.
- •RAM: 3GB vs 8GB LPDDR4x — Retroid Pocket 4 Pro has the memory advantage for multitasking and heavier emulators.
- •Battery: 4,000mAh vs 5,000mAh — Retroid Pocket 4 Pro lasts longer between charges.
- •Display: 3.5" touchscreen 640x480 vs 4.7" 750x1334 60Hz touchscreen (500 nits).
- •Weight: ~190g vs ~260g — Retroid Pocket 2S is more pocketable.

What is the price difference between the Retroid Pocket 2S and the Retroid Pocket 4 Pro?
The Retroid Pocket 2S costs $119 while the Retroid Pocket 4 Pro is $199 — a $80 difference. Retroid Pocket 2S is the value pick; Retroid Pocket 4 Pro justifies the premium with 4.7" touchscreen.
Which has better performance, the Retroid Pocket 2S or Retroid Pocket 4 Pro?
The Retroid Pocket 4 Pro scores higher across aggregated performance metrics, powered by a MediaTek Dimensity 1100 (Mali-G77 MC9) chip with 8GB LPDDR4x RAM. The Retroid Pocket 2S uses a Unisoc T610 and still handles most emulation workloads competently.
How does battery life compare between the Retroid Pocket 2S and Retroid Pocket 4 Pro?
The Retroid Pocket 2S ships with a 4,000mAh battery. The Retroid Pocket 4 Pro has a 5,000mAh. Real-world runtime depends on workload: retro emulation typically gets double the runtime of native Android or PS2 emulation.
Which is more portable, the Retroid Pocket 2S or Retroid Pocket 4 Pro?
The Retroid Pocket 2S weighs ~190g, while the Retroid Pocket 4 Pro weighs ~260g. Lighter devices are easier for pocket carry and long sessions but often tradeoff battery capacity or grip comfort.
